3014, Dundas St West
Toronto, Ontario, M6P1Z3
416 763-4191
376, Bloor St West
Toronto, Ontario, M5S1X2
416 925-6689
351, Jane St
Toronto, Ontario, M6S3Z3
416 767-5030
414, Roncesvalles Ave
Toronto, Ontario, M6R2N2
416 531-8822
27, Queen St Eest
Toronto, Ontario, M5C2M6
416 363-3811
1077, Bloor St West
Toronto, Ontario, M6H1M5
416 537-7156
154, University Ave
Toronto, Ontario, M5H3Z4
416 977-2920
359, Spadina Ave
Toronto, Ontario, M5T2G3
416 593-6265
2, Bloor St W Llob
Toronto, Ontario, M4W3E2
416 964-1984
585, Bloor St West
Toronto, Ontario, M6G1K5
416 536-6266
392, 1/2 Spadina Rd
Toronto, Ontario, M5P2W2
416 488-8987
477, Church St
Toronto, Ontario, M4Y2C6
416 961-0616
420, Spadina Rd
Toronto, Ontario, M5P2W4
416 487-1420
615, Brock Ave
Toronto, Ontario, M6H3P1
416 534-7144
2590, Yonge St
Toronto, Ontario, M4P2J3
416 544-8498
38, Wellington St Eest
Toronto, Ontario, M5E1C7
416 861-9920
22, Duncan St
Toronto, Ontario, M5H3G8
416 979-5565
20, Duncan St
Toronto, Ontario, M5H3G8
416 977-8997
933, St Clair Ave West
Toronto, Ontario, M6C1C7
416 653-2527
705, College St
Toronto, Ontario, M6G1C2
416 588-0277